Transaction 8d7b266704eae5a25dd22bfd5df3386c1d24bb5b70998fc50251f2f01a18addf
1 Input
1 Output
-
8d7b266704eae5a25dd22bfd5df3386c1d24bb5b70998fc50251f2f01a18addf:0
- value
- 996419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cb9a31fe86b4f6f1fcebf84c54816c627aee28a OP_EQUAL
- address
- 3QjJbBds6zLrAEzEW9C81gcgL5iZqyA3GQ